How was rubidium named?
The name derives from the Latin rubidus for “deepest red” because of the two deep red lines in its spectra. Rubidium was discovered in the mineral lepidolite by the German chemist Robert Wilhelm Bunsen and the German physicist Gustav-Robert Kirchoff in 1861.
How many isotopes of Rb are there?
two
Rubidium has two naturally occurring isotopes, 85Rb (72.2%) and 87Rb (27.8%). Rb is radioactive, with a half-life of 48.8 x 109 years. It readily substitutes for K in minerals, and is therefore fairly widespread.
What are 5 uses of rubidium?
According to the New World Encyclopedia, rubidium doesn’t have many commercial uses but it is used in vapor turbines, in vacuum tubes, in photocells, in atomic clocks, in some types of glass, the production of superoxide by burning oxygen, and with potassium ions in several biological uses.

Is rubidium a hard or soft metal?
Rubidium is a very soft, ductile, silvery-white metal. It is the second most electropositive of the stable alkali metals and melts at a temperature of 39.3 °C (102.7 °F). Like other alkali metals, rubidium metal reacts violently with water.
